    Don't blame the brokers, they are just following rules by various government entities. Americans by and large, are the most scrutinized by the US Internal Revenue Service on foreign income if you work or live abroad. That is also, the reason a lot of foreign stockbrokers will not accept Americans as clients. For the very simple reason that regulatory compliance with the US Internal Revenue Service requires them to provide a lot of information and paperwork even if the American is not guilty of any wrongdoing.
